Subject: [PATCH] riscv: hwprobe: avoid uninitialized variable use in hwprobe_arch_id()

Resolve this smatch warning:
arch/riscv/kernel/sys_hwprobe.c:50 hwprobe_arch_id() error: uninitialized symbol 'cpu_id'.
This could happen if hwprobe_arch_id() was called with a key ID of
something other than MVENDORID, MIMPID, and MARCHID. This does not
happen in the current codebase. The only caller of hwprobe_arch_id()
is a function that only passes one of those three key IDs.
For the sake of reducing static analyzer warning noise, and in the
unlikely event that hwprobe_arch_id() is someday called with some
other key ID, validate hwprobe_arch_id()'s input to ensure that
'cpu_id' is always initialized before use.
Fixes: ea3de9ce8aa280 ("RISC-V: Add a syscall for HW probing")
Cc: Evan Green <evan@rivosinc.com>
Signed-off-by: Paul Walmsley <pjw@kernel.org>
---
arch/riscv/kernel/sys_hwprobe.c | 6 ++++++
1 file changed, 6 insertions(+)
diff --git a/arch/riscv/kernel/sys_hwprobe.c b/arch/riscv/kernel/sys_hwprobe.c
index bc87bb9725fd..199d13f86f31 100644
--- a/arch/riscv/kernel/sys_hwprobe.c
+++ b/arch/riscv/kernel/sys_hwprobe.c
@@ -31,6 +31,11 @@ static void hwprobe_arch_id(struct riscv_hwprobe *pair,
bool first = true;
int cpu;
+ if (pair->key != RISCV_HWPROBE_KEY_MVENDORID &&
+ pair->key != RISCV_HWPROBE_KEY_MIMPID &&
+ pair->key != RISCV_HWPROBE_KEY_MARCHID)
+ goto out;
+
for_each_cpu(cpu, cpus) {
u64 cpu_id;
@@ -61,6 +66,7 @@ static void hwprobe_arch_id(struct riscv_hwprobe *pair,
}
}
+out:
pair->value = id;
}
